Primer3 is a widely used program for designing PCR primers (PCR =
"Polymerase Chain Reaction"). PCR is an essential and ubiquitous tool in
genetics and molecular biology. Primer3 can design hybridization probes
and sequencing primers.

PCR is used for many different goals. Consequently, primer3 has many
different input parameters that you control and that tell primer3
exactly what characteristics make good primers for your goals.

Primer3 picks primers for PCR reactions, considering as criteria:
* oligonucleotide melting temperature, size, GC content and primer-dimer
  possibilities,
* PCR product size
* positional constraints within the source (template) sequence
* possibilities for ectopic priming (amplifying the wrong sequence)
* many other constraints.

All of these criteria are user-specifiable as constraints, and some are
specifiable as terms in an objective function that characterizes an
optimal primer pair.
